| Definitions from the WebTraffic CongestionDefinition: Traffic congestion refers to the condition of heavy traffic flow, resulting in slow movement or complete standstill on roads, usually during peak hours. Examples:
 Usage:The term "traffic congestion" can be used to describe the overall problem of heavy traffic, or it can refer to a specific instance of traffic jam on a particular road or area. Related Products: | ||||
